Actor In Law, Nabeel Qureshi’s latest project, has been released and is making waves in Pakistani theaters. If you haven’t seen it yet but are planning to, here’s what you need to know as an audience:

 

The Brown Parent Effect:

Actor In Law centers around Shan Mirza, played by Fahad Mustafa, who aspires to become an actor. His father, played by Om Puri, like every proper brown parent, disapproves of the idea, and wants him to become a lawyer. Just like him. Because he is so successful. And competent.

After gaining fame as a theatrical, energetic lawyer, Shan Mirza’s world is turned upside down when he is faced with a case that shakes up our society and puts his career in jeopardy (not because the proletariat realized that they have nothing to lose but their chains and organized themselves for an anti-bourgeois revolution).
The world turns its back on him. Journalists crowd his home, the TV channels mock him, the masses call out for justice. Playing the role of a proper brown parent, Shan’s successful, competent lawyer father throws him out of the house. Shan takes that as his cue to take a long, sad walk in the rain.
